None of them are really that important. I'll actully be switching back to my stock air box for the trip just because I don't want water being sucked in by my cone filter. I would stay away from hood spacers if you're talking about putting blocks on the mounting arms to raise the hood. The reason being if involved in a front end collision that instantly becomes a guillotine of sorts. Not something I would like. Things like the vents and electric fan override seem to be the good choices mainly because keeping your 4.0 cool is a priority.
